Treatments for arthritis in dogs include non-steroidal anti-inflammatory medication, though aspirin should be administered only by recommendation of a veterinarian. Know the options for canine arthritis treatment with helpful information from a practicing veterinarian in this free video on pet care.

Ringworm is contagious so long as there are any active spores left to grow on the surface of the animal's skin. Treat ringworm using an anti-fungal medication with helpful information from a practicing veterinarian in this free video on pet care.

The symptoms of heart worm disease in dogs mimics heart failure symptoms, such as coughing, tiring during exercise and congestion in the lungs. Identify heart worms early for the best treatment options with helpful information from a practicing veterinarian in this free video on pet care.

The signs of a stroke in a dog include a head tilt, circling, falling over to one side or collapsing, but dogs usually have a positive outcome after having a stroke. Understand the signs and treatments for canine stroke with helpful information from a practicing veterinarian in this free video on pet care.

The early signs of canine pregnancy include lethargy, impotence, decreased appetite and swelling of the nipple area, but appetite usually increases as the pregnancy progresses. Identify the symptoms of a pregnant dog with helpful information from a practicing veterinarian in this free video on pet care.

The symptoms of diabetes in dogs include excessive drinking, excessive urination and tiring easily, as the animals have a very high blood glucose level. Find out how to identify canine diabetes with helpful information from a practicing veterinarian in this free video on pet care.

Dog dandruff can be treated with home remedies, such as shampooing often, brushing the coat regularly, adding fish oil to the diet and giving frequent baths. Take care of dandruff, ruling out any other skin conditions, with helpful information from a practicing veterinarian in this free video on pet care.

A few foods that dogs should not eat are real bones, grapes, chocolate, coffee, garlic and onions, as these foods have shown side effects that can be fatal to canines. Feed dogs healthy formulas that work well with their bodies with helpful information from a practicing veterinarian in this free video on pet care.

Belly bands for dogs are used most often on males for dribbling problems or submissive urination when other urinary problems have been ruled out. Find dog belly bands online or at a pet supply store with helpful information from a practicing veterinarian in this free video on pet care.

Ringworm is a fungus that appears as a red ring-shaped rash on the surface of the skin, and it is contagious between pets and humans. Understand the nature of ringworm, which is not a worm at all, with helpful information from a practicing veterinarian in this free video on pet care.

Pregnant dogs should be fed a nutrient-rich formula, sometimes a formula designed for puppies, without offering too many supplements. Discover the importance of proper nutrition for a pregnant dog with helpful information from a practicing veterinarian in this free video on pet care.

Preventing flea bites requires eliminating the fleas from the dog's coat using a flea bath, a fine-toothed flea comb or a topical treatment. Get rid of fleas and their larva with helpful information from a practicing veterinarian in this free video on pet care.
